Summary:"This book is a learner-centered guide to designing, doing, and evaluating qualitative communication and media research. The book covers method design, analysis, representation, writing, and evaluation of qualitative communication research. It provides key terms, extended examples, discussion questions, student-tested writing and research activities, examples of student work, and lists of suggested resources. The research activities and discussion questions derive from the authors' years of teaching qualitative research methods. The authors discuss how to perform qualitative and critical communication and media analyses, including arts-based research, using student and research examples from a variety of fields. There is also an extensive discussion of ethics in qualitative research"--Publisher's description.
